John Kuchta is a scholar working on Health, Toxicology and Mutagenesis, Endocrinology and Molecular Biology. According to data from OpenAlex, John Kuchta has authored 13 papers receiving a total of 514 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Health, Toxicology and Mutagenesis, 9 papers in Endocrinology and 7 papers in Molecular Biology. Recurrent topics in John Kuchta's work include Water Treatment and Disinfection (11 papers), Legionella and Acanthamoeba research (9 papers) and Bacterial biofilms and quorum sensing (7 papers). John Kuchta is often cited by papers focused on Water Treatment and Disinfection (11 papers), Legionella and Acanthamoeba research (9 papers) and Bacterial biofilms and quorum sensing (7 papers). John Kuchta collaborates with scholars based in United States. John Kuchta's co-authors include Stanley States, Robert M. Wadowsky, R B Yee, John Dowling, Leonard W. Casson, Theresa Wilson, A. Joshua West, J Navrátil, Jason D. Monnell and Georg Keleti and has published in prestigious journals such as Applied and Environmental Microbiology and American Water Works Association.
